<b>Effect of seed coat on the seed germination and seedling development of <i>Calophyllum brasiliense</i> Cambess. (Clusiaceae)

Abstract: This work aimed to study the effect of the Calophyllum brasiliense seed coat on the seed germination process. To this end, three experiments were conducted in laboratory, greenhouse and screenhouse. From a total of six treatments, five are related to the seed coat (mechanical scarification; mechanical scarification followed by 2 hours in water, chemical scarification, hot water immersion and complete seed coat removal) and one control.
